Early Life and Background
Born on June 28, 1965, in Princeton, New Jersey, Jessica Hecht grew up in a nurturing environment that fostered her artistic inclinations. At the age of three, her family relocated to Bloomfield, Connecticut. After her parents’ divorce, Jessica’s mother married psychiatrist Howard Iger, who played a pivotal role in her upbringing. This strong familial foundation helped shape her creative pursuits.
Jessica pursued her education at Connecticut College before transferring to the Tisch School of the Arts at New York University, where she earned a Bachelor of Fine Arts in Drama in 1987. This rigorous training laid the groundwork for her successful career in the entertainment industry.
Television Stardom: Jessica Hecht and “Friends”
Jessica Hecht’s breakthrough came with her role as Susan Bunch in the beloved sitcom “Friends.” Portraying the partner of Ross’s ex-wife, Susan became a significant character who brought humor and depth to the show. Appearing in 12 episodes from 1994 to 2000, Jessica Hecht left an indelible mark on audiences, showcasing her comedic timing and charismatic presence. Her role in “Friends” remains one of her most recognized performances to date.
Expanding Horizons: Jessica Hecht Movies and TV Shows
Jessica Hecht has demonstrated her acting prowess across a variety of genres in both film and television. Her performances in movies like “Sideways,” “Dan in Real Life,” and “A Beautiful Day in the Neighborhood” have showcased her versatility. In addition to these films, she has delivered remarkable performances in numerous TV shows, including “Breaking Bad,” where she played Gretchen Schwartz, adding complexity to the critically acclaimed series.
Theater Excellence
Beyond the screen, Jessica Hecht has earned acclaim in the world of theater. Her stage performances have garnered accolades, including Tony Award nominations for her roles in “A View from the Bridge” (2010) and “Summer, 1976” (2023). Her ability to transition seamlessly between screen and stage highlights her range and dedication as an artist.
Personal Life and Relationships
Jessica Hecht has built a fulfilling personal life alongside her thriving career. Since August 1995, she has been married to Adam Bernstein, a director known for his work in television. The couple shares a deep bond and has two children, Stella and Carlo. Jessica Hecht husband has been a constant source of support, complementing her artistic journey.
